网络层向传输层提供的服务.ppt

网络层向传输层提供的服务.ppt

ID:50502439

大小:1.93 MB

页数:72页

时间:2020-03-10

网络层向传输层提供的服务.ppt_第1页
网络层向传输层提供的服务.ppt_第2页
网络层向传输层提供的服务.ppt_第3页
网络层向传输层提供的服务.ppt_第4页
网络层向传输层提供的服务.ppt_第5页
资源描述:

《网络层向传输层提供的服务.ppt》由会员上传分享,免费在线阅读,更多相关内容在行业资料-天天文库

1、Chapter6Networklayer6.1网络层向传输层提供的服务6.2虚电路与数据报6.3路由算法6.4拥塞控制6.5网络互连16.1网络层向传输层提供的服务网络层设计目标:服务应与通信子网的技术无关对于传输层而言,通信子网的数量、类型和拓扑结构是隐蔽的网络地址应该采用统一的编号模式争论:网络层提供面向连接的服务还是非连接的服务传输层网络层主机通信子网用户网络运营商复杂功能复杂功能26.2虚电路与数据报OSI的网络层提供两种服务面向连接——虚电路(virtualcircuit):首先要发出连接请求,与目的端建立连接数据通信拆除连接非连接——数据报(datagram)

2、每个分组头都必须包含目的地址每个分组在途径节点上被单独处理同一数据流的分组可以走不同的路径3虚电路的特点一条物理链路可以对应多条逻辑信道一条虚电路由各物理链路上的逻辑信道级联而成,占用了节点上的一条逻辑信道实际上就是占用了该节点上缓存器内的一个存储空间分组靠逻辑信道号(LCN)选择路由,因LCN只有局部意义,所以减少了分组头标的开销和处理的复杂度能有效的防止拥塞4Virtualcircuits:signalingprotocolsusedtosetup,maintainteardownVCusedinATM,frame-relay,X.25notusedintoday’s

3、Internetapplicationtransportnetworkdatalinkphysicalapplicationtransportnetworkdatalinkphysical1.Initiatecall2.incomingcall3.Acceptcall4.Callconnected5.Dataflowbegins6.Receivedatanetworkdatalinkphysical5数据报的特点每个分组的寻路是独立的,可以合理利用网络资源如果途中一个节点或一条链路发生故障,能给分组重选路由分组头需要包含地址字段,也会增加开销(overhead)各分组途经

4、的路径可能不同,因此有可能出现先发后到现象分组必须有生存时间限制,当生存期满时,分组则被抛弃,免得在网络内死转6Datagramnetworks:theInternetmodelnocallsetupatnetworklayerrouters:nostateaboutend-to-endconnectionsnonetwork-levelconceptof“connection”packetstypicallyroutedusingdestinationhostIDpacketsbetweensamesource-destpairmaytakedifferentpaths

5、applicationtransportnetworkdatalinkphysicalapplicationtransportnetworkdatalinkphysical1.Senddata2.Receivedata76.3路由算法网络层的主要功能是根据分组目的地址选择路径,对数据报,每个分组都要在途径的节点上被单独寻路;而虚电路,则在建立连接时要进行寻路。路由算法有两类:非自适应和自适应非自适应自适应静态路由动态路由路由表固定路由表定时刷新路由协议简便、可靠、易行,适用于负荷稳定、拓扑结构变化不大的网络算法复杂,会增加网络负担,但能够改善网络的性能,并有利于流量控制8

6、6.3.1Dijkstra最短通路搜索算法最短通路算法的基本准则:在全双工链路连接的网络上,每条链路的每个方向上都有一个与之相关的权值。两个节点之间一条路由的代价是它所经过的链路权值之和,所以,这两个节点间的最佳路由为其所有可能路由中具有最小代价的那条路由。Routingmetrics度量(weight,cost)NumberofhopsDelayBandwidthLoadABCEFGHD221642732239利用Dijkstra算法求A到D的最短通路ABCEFGHD22164273223AB(2,A)E(∞,-)G(6,A)C(∞,-)F(∞,-)H(∞,-)D(∞,

7、-)AB(2,A)E(4,B)G(6,A)C(9,B)F(∞,-)H(∞,-)D(∞,-)AB(2,A)E(4,B)G(5,E)C(9,B)F(6,E)H(∞,-)D(∞,-)AB(2,A)E(4,B)G(5,E)C(9,B)F(6,E)H(9,G)D(∞,-)AB(2,A)E(4,B)G(5,E)C(9,B)F(6,E)H(8,F)D(∞,-)AB(2,A)E(4,B)G(5,E)C(9,B)F(6,E)H(8,F)D(10,H)AB(2,A)E(4,B)G(5,E)C(9,B)F(6,E)H(8,F)D(10,H)AB(2

当前文档最多预览五页,下载文档查看全文

此文档下载收益归作者所有

当前文档最多预览五页,下载文档查看全文
温馨提示:
1. 部分包含数学公式或PPT动画的文件,查看预览时可能会显示错乱或异常,文件下载后无此问题,请放心下载。
2. 本文档由用户上传,版权归属用户,天天文库负责整理代发布。如果您对本文档版权有争议请及时联系客服。
3. 下载前请仔细阅读文档内容,确认文档内容符合您的需求后进行下载,若出现内容与标题不符可向本站投诉处理。
4. 下载文档时可能由于网络波动等原因无法下载或下载错误,付费完成后未能成功下载的用户请联系客服处理。